Subjects are granted level 02 electronic identification accounts

Based on Article 7 of Decree 69/2024/ND/CP, subjects granted level 02 electronic identification accounts include:

  • Vietnamese citizens aged 14 years or older who have been issued a valid citizen identification card or identification card;
  • Vietnamese citizens from 6 years old to under 14 years old have been issued an ID card when needed;
  • Foreigners aged 6 years or older who have been issued permanent residence cards, temporary residence cards in Vietnam are issued when needed;
  • Agencies and organizations established or registered to operate in Vietnam.

Procedures for issuing level 02 electronic identification accounts for foreigners

Profile components

Based on Points a and b, Clause 2, Article 11 of Decree 69/2024/ND-CP, to apply for a level 02 electronic identification account, foreigners need to prepare the following documents:

  • Passport or valid international travel document;
  • Application form for issuance of electronic identification account according to Model TK01, which clearly states the owner’s mobile subscriber number; Email address (if any) and other information requested for integration (if needed).

Implementation process

Based on Clause 2, Article 11 of Decree 69/2024/ND-CP, the process of implementing procedures for granting level 02 electronic identification accounts to foreigners includes the following steps:

  • Step 1: Foreigners present their passports or documents valid for international travel to the immigration management agency under the Ministry of Public Security or Provincial Police.
  • Step 2: The foreigner provides complete and accurate information on the application form for an electronic identification account to the receiving officer.
  • Step 3: The receiving officer enters the information provided by the foreigner into the electronic identification and authentication system; Collect facial photos and fingerprints of incoming foreigners to authenticate with the National Immigration Database.
  • Step 4: The immigration management agency sends a request for an electronic identification account to the electronic identification and authentication management agency.
  • Step 5: The electronic identification and authentication management agency notifies the account registration results via the National Identification Application or the main mobile subscriber number or email address for foreigners.

Resolution deadline

Based on Points b and c, Clause 3, Article 13 of Decree 69/2024/ND-CP, the time limit for granting level 02 electronic identification accounts to foreigners is prescribed as follows:

  • Within 03 working days for foreigners who have information about facial photos and fingerprints on the National Immigration Database;
  • Within 07 working days for foreigners who do not have information about facial photos and fingerprints on the National Immigration Database.

Conditions for granting level 02 electronic identification accounts for foreigners under 14 years old

Based on Point e, Clause 2, Article 11 of Decree 69/2024/ND-CP, conditions for granting level 02 electronic identification accounts to foreigners under 14 years old include:

  • Must have the consent and participation of the guardian or representative;
  • Carry out procedures for granting level 02 electronic identification accounts at the immigration management agency under the Ministry of Public Security or Provincial Police;
  • The representative or guardian uses his/her main phone number to register an identification account for the person from 6 to under 14 years old or the ward.
